We invite proposals for works-in-progress
discussion at the thirteenth annual Graduate Research
Network at the 2012 Computers and Writing Conference, May
17, 2012. This event will be hosted by North Carolina State
University, Raleigh, North Carolina.
The C&W Graduate Research Network is an all-day pre-conference workshop event, open to all registered conference participants at no charge.
What happens at the GRN?
The GRN event consists of roundtable discussions where participants will have an opportunity to discuss their research activities an interests with colleagues bearing similar interests. Discussion leaders will facilitate conversations and solicit suggestions for projects. GRN participants will also have the opportunity to identify potential venues for publication. Work at any stage of completion is welcome--from conceptualization to publication.
